As students, the pair were invited to Short Sounds Film Festival where they met Glen Gathard, Head of Creative Audio at Pinewood. Glen hosted a masterclass on foley work and a networking event where Jed and Gianluca got introduced to Glen.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cWe just started talking about sound and general stuff about the industry.\u201d said Gianluca. Fast forward a few months and, having completed his studies, Gianluca was looking for a job, having moved to London to house share with other BU graduates. Jed tipped him off that Pinewood were advertising on Twitter and suggested he made an application.<\/p>\n<p>Glen said \u201cWhat appealed about Gianluca and Jed is that they are well-rounded individuals who both appreciated that they would have to work hard to make their way in this industry. It appears that they had been given a good grounding by their lecturers, they had the right attitude and the technical skills to back it up.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>\u201cI started in April as a runner and it is really nice.\u201d Gianluca commented. \u201cI was asked to do a little editing work now and again and gradually built this up. At a certain point, just a few months in, they asked me to move into a Junior Sound Editor role.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Both Gianluca and Jed are working on AAA title video game titles, designing sound effects, as well as editing the foley and dialogue.<\/p>\n<p>Gianluca\u2019s enthusiasm for the industry has paid off. \u201cI\u2019ve had to work a little longer when we\u2019d had deadlines. I have to be flexible, starting early and finishing late some days.
